PA: Builder’s request to make fewer repairs at condemned condominiums denied

A Montgomery County Common Pleas Court judge denied a request Monday to reduce the scope and cost of remediation work at the 26-unit, four-story condominium building at 770 Sandy St. condemned last May for shoddy construction. Originally from Community Associations Network National

FL: Dolphin Tower condo owners pressure insurer to pay for repairs

Armed with an engineer’s report that concludes a critical concrete support slab collapsed despite meeting 1970s building codes, Dolphin Tower condo owners have demanded that their Ohio insurance company cover repairs to the ailing 15-story building.
